Origin Of Tantra Meditation

Tantra meditation is a spiritual practice that originated in ancient India and is deeply rooted in Hinduism and Buddhism. The word "tantra" itself means "to weave" or "to expand," signifying the intertwining of the physical and spiritual realms. Unlike traditional meditation practices that aim for detachment from the physical world, Tantra meditation embraces the material world as a gateway to the divine.

Techniques of Tantra Meditation

  • Breathwork: Pranayama, or breath control, is a fundamental aspect of Tantra meditation. Deep, mindful breathing helps calm the mind and open up energy channels in the body.
  • Mantras: Chanting specific mantras during meditation helps focus the mind and invoke higher states of consciousness. The repetition of sacred sounds can elevate one's vibrational frequency.
  • Visualization: Tantra meditation often involves visualizing specific energy centers (chakras) or deities, channeling energy and intention towards them.
  • Sensory Awareness: Engaging the senses through touch, taste, smell, sight, and sound can heighten the meditative experience. For example, practicing mindfulness during a sensual massage can be a form of Tantra meditation.
  • Rituals: Some practitioners incorporate rituals, like lighting candles or using sacred objects, to create a sacred space for meditation.

    Misconceptions about Tantra Meditation

    Misrepresentation: Tantra meditation is sometimes misrepresented as solely a practice of sexual rituals. While Tantra's aspects relate to sexuality, it encompasses a broader spiritual path.

    Instant Gratification: Tantra meditation is not a quick fix or a shortcut to immediate enlightenment. It requires dedication, practice, and patience.

    Exclusivity: Tantra meditation is not limited to a specific religion or belief system. People of all backgrounds and beliefs can practice it.

    Frequently Asked Questions

    Is Tantra Meditation suitable for beginners?

    Beginners can practice Tantra Meditation, but starting with basic meditation techniques is recommended before delving into Tantra. Understanding the fundamentals of meditation, mindfulness, and breath control can provide a solid foundation for Tantra Meditation.

    Are there any risks associated with Tantra Meditation?

    While Tantra Meditation can be a transformative practice, it's essential to approach it with caution and guidance from experienced teachers. Misguided or unstructured practices can lead to misunderstandings or emotional imbalances.

    Is Tantra Meditation only about sexual energy?

    While Tantra Meditation does involve the exploration of sexual energy, it goes beyond that. It incorporates various techniques, including breathwork, visualization, and mantra chanting, to connect with one's inner self and the divine. Sexual energy is just one aspect of this holistic practice.
